Notice the hit frequency column. A lower number means you trigger the bonus more often. Fruit Frenzy Deluxe is great for casual play. The high volatility games require patience. I lost £50 in 15 minutes on Dragon’s Hoard before hitting a 200x win. It’s a rollercoaster.

I always follow the same process when a new game drops. First, I play the demo version if it’s available. Most of the 2026 releases have free play modes. Second, I set a strict loss limit. I use £50 for testing. If I lose it, I stop. Third, I track the bonus triggers. I note how many spins it takes to get the free spins round. This gives me a feel for the real volatility, not just the advertised one.
One trick I’ve learned from my dealer days: watch the stream quality of the game. If the animations stutter or the reels lag, the software is poorly optimised. I saw this on a game called “Space Gems 3D”. It looked great in the promo, but the actual spin speed was slow. Avoid it.
Another thing. Always check the maximum bet limit. Some of these new games cap the max bet at £10 per spin. That’s fine for casual players, but high rollers will be frustrated. Viking’s Quest Reloaded allows up to £100 per spin. Mega Fortunes caps at £25.

Responsible Gambling Reminder
I’ve seen the dark side of this industry. Chasing losses is a trap. Set a budget before you start. Use the deposit limits that every UKGC casino offers. I personally use a £100 weekly limit. It keeps the game fun. If you feel the urge to chase, take a break. GamCare and BeGambleAware offer free support. The phone number is 0808 8020 133.
